Koch /German: kɔx/ n
  1. Robert ( ˈroːbɛrt ). 1843–1910, German bacteriologist, who isolated the anthrax bacillus (1876), the tubercle bacillus (1882), and the cholera bacillus (1883): Nobel prize for physiology or medicine 1905
